Tyler Mattos Email

Executive Search Director . Captivate Talent

Current Roles

Employees:
14
Revenue:
$1.2M
About
Captivate Talent Address
1412 Broadway
null, null
Captivate Talent Email

#1 Startup Dataset

Growth rates, revenue data, direct competitors and contact details.